Calculated angles, times, distances, and accelerations associated with simple one-skip maneuver to glide trajectory are presented; principal parameters are entry angle up to 6° and lift drag ratio from 1/2 to 5; results obtained by machine integrations of motion for radially symmetric earth and static ARDC atmosphere; limitations on maneuver and precision required are indicated.
